Nightfall in Albuquerque: A Tragic Shooting at Home

A man was killed in a shooting at a northwest Albuquerque apartment complex, prompting an ongoing homicide investigation by local police.

Body: Albuquerque Police Department officers responded to reports of gunfire at the complex, arriving to find a victim suffering from critical gunshot wounds. Despite efforts to provide medical assistance, the man was pronounced dead at the scene. The swift response of law enforcement and emergency services highlights the ongoing challenges faced by first responders in dealing with urban violence. Their work, often conducted under pressure and in difficult conditions, is crucial in maintaining order and providing initial care.

The identity of the victim has not been immediately released, pending notification of next of kin. This anonymity in the early stages of reporting respects the privacy of the family while allowing investigators to focus on gathering evidence. Detectives are currently interviewing witnesses and reviewing surveillance footage to piece together the sequence of events. Each detail, no matter how small, can be vital in understanding the motive and identifying those responsible.

The investigation is in its early stages, and authorities have not yet announced any arrests or suspects. This period of uncertainty can be difficult for residents, who may feel vulnerable until more information is available. Police have urged anyone with information to come forward, emphasizing the importance of community cooperation in solving crimes. Tips from neighbors or passersby can often provide the breakthrough needed to move a case forward.
